reason for interaction
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"reason for interaction"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the purpose or motivation behind engaging with someone or something. Example: "The reason for interaction in this study is to understand how social media influences communication patterns among teenagers."

More alternative expressions(6)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
purpose of interaction
Focuses on the intended outcome or objective of the interaction.
rationale behind interaction
Emphasizes the logical basis or justification for the interaction.
motivation for interaction
Highlights the driving force or incentive for engaging in the interaction.
cause of interaction
Identifies the event or situation that triggers the interaction.
grounds for interaction
Indicates the underlying reasons or foundation for the interaction.
basis for interaction
Specifies the fundamental principles or conditions that support the interaction.
objective of interaction
Concentrates on the specific goal or aim of the interaction.
aim of interaction
Similar to objective, but can imply a broader or more general goal.
intent of interaction
Focuses on the planned or desired outcome of the interaction.
impetus for interaction
Stresses the initial force or stimulus that initiates the interaction.
FAQs
What does "reason for interaction" mean?
The phrase "reason for interaction" refers to the underlying cause, motivation, or purpose that prompts individuals or entities to engage with each other. It explains why an engagement or connection is taking place.
What are some alternatives to "reason for interaction"?
You can use alternatives like "purpose of interaction", "motivation for interaction", or "rationale behind interaction", depending on the specific context.
How can I use "reason for interaction" in a sentence?
You might say, "The primary reason for interaction between the two departments is to improve communication and streamline workflows" or "The study aims to determine the main reason for interaction among users on the platform."
Is "reason for interaction" formal or informal?
The phrase "reason for interaction" is generally suitable for both formal and informal contexts. However, depending on the audience, you might choose a more precise alternative, such as "objective of interaction" in a formal setting.
